Why Wall Mounted Power Strip is Necessary
I find a wall mounted power strip necessary because it keeps my space much more organized and safe. Instead of having cords and plugs scattered across the floor or behind furniture, everything stays neatly in one place. This helps me avoid messy cables, reduces the chance of tripping, and makes my room look cleaner overall.
I also like that it helps me save space. In my experience, a wall mounted power strip is especially useful in small rooms, offices, or workstations where every inch matters. By keeping the strip attached to the wall, I can easily plug in multiple devices without taking up valuable desk or floor space.
Another reason I rely on it is convenience. My chargers, lamps, computers, and other devices are easier to access when the power strip is mounted at a comfortable height. I do not have to bend down or move furniture every time I need to unplug something. For me, that makes daily use much simpler and more efficient.
My Buying Guides on Wall Mounted Power Strip
When I started looking for a wall mounted power strip, I realized there are a lot of small details that make a big difference. I wanted something that saved space, kept my devices organized, and felt safe to use every day. After comparing different options, I learned what really matters before buying one. Here is my guide based on that experience.
1. Check the Number of Outlets
The first thing I looked at was how many outlets I actually needed. Some wall mounted power strips only have a few sockets, while others offer more room for chargers, lamps, and appliances. I made sure to choose one that could handle my current devices and still leave a little extra space for future use.
2. Look at USB Ports
I found that built-in USB ports are very convenient. They let me charge my phone, tablet, or other small devices without needing extra adapters. If I use a lot of USB-powered gadgets, this feature saves me time and keeps my setup cleaner.
3. Consider Surge Protection
For me, surge protection was one of the most important features. It helps protect my electronics from sudden power spikes. If I’m plugging in computers, TVs, or other valuable devices, I always prefer a model with reliable surge protection.
4. Choose the Right Mounting Style
I paid attention to how the power strip attaches to the wall. Some models screw into place, while others use adhesive or brackets. I wanted something stable and secure, especially for heavier use. The mounting style should match the wall surface and the location where I plan to install it.
5. Check Cord Length
The cord length matters more than I first expected. If the cord is too short, I can’t place the strip where I want it. If it is too long, it can look messy. I measured the distance from my outlet to the mounting spot before buying so I wouldn’t run into problems later.
6. Think About Safety Features
I always look for safety features like overload protection, child safety shutters, and fire-resistant materials. These details give me more confidence, especially when the strip will be used in a bedroom, office, or shared space.
7. Match It to Your Space
Wall mounted power strips come in different shapes and sizes. I chose one that fit neatly in my space without blocking furniture or making the area feel crowded. A slim design worked best for me because it kept everything accessible while staying out of the way.
8. Review Build Quality
In my experience, a well-built power strip lasts longer and feels safer. I checked for sturdy materials, solid sockets, and a strong plug connection. A cheap-looking model might save money upfront, but I prefer something that feels dependable.
9. Compare Price and Value
I didn’t just buy the cheapest option. Instead, I compared the features against the price. Sometimes paying a little more gave me better safety, more outlets, and a stronger build. For me, the best value came from a model that balanced cost and quality.
10. Read Customer Reviews
Before making my final choice, I read customer reviews to see how the product performed in real life. Reviews helped me spot issues like weak mounting, short cords, or loose outlets. I found this step very helpful when narrowing down my options.
In the end, buying a wall mounted power strip is about more than just adding outlets. I learned that the best choice depends on safety, convenience, build quality, and how well it fits my space. When I focused on those points, I ended up with a product that made my setup much more organized and practical.
